Tire store workers attacked in North Charleston on Tuesday, investigation

North Charleston, South Carolina – Local authorities are investigating an incident that took place Tuesday when four tire store workers were attacked.

According to the police, the incident took place at Bernie’s Tires on Rivers Avenue around 2 p.m.

The incident initially occurred between two store workers and three clients who were not happy with the service at the store.

Police say the men left the business but returned later. One man was armed with a hammer, one with a pipe and the third used his hands during the assault, the report states.

Three tire store workers suffered heavy injuries and they were bleeding when EMS crews arrived. After short medical treatment, they were transferred to hospital for treatment.

Fourth store worker reported being punched in the face and back and had visible marks on his face, the report states.

The incident was caught on the store’s surveillance cameras and officers were able to get suspect’s full description.

There is ongoing investigation about the incident, once more details are available, we will update the case.
